Merge branch 'DrDeano-master'
closes #5648
Diffstat (limited to 'lib/std/fs')
| -rw-r--r-- | lib/std/fs/file.zig | 37 |
1 files changed, 36 insertions, 1 deletions
diff --git a/lib/std/fs/file.zig b/lib/std/fs/file.zig index 0a3c1b5ab7..160f8314b9 100644 --- a/lib/std/fs/file.zig +++ b/lib/std/fs/file.zig @@ -29,6 +29,18 @@ pub const File = struct { pub const Mode = os.mode_t; pub const INode = os.ino_t; + pub const Kind = enum { + BlockDevice, + CharacterDevice, + Directory, + NamedPipe, + SymLink, + File, + UnixDomainSocket, + Whiteout, + Unknown, + }; + pub const default_mode = switch (builtin.os.tag) { .windows => 0, .wasi => 0, @@ -219,13 +231,14 @@ pub const File = struct { /// unique across time, as some file systems may reuse an inode after its file has been deleted. /// Some systems may change the inode of a file over time. /// - /// On Linux, the inode _is_ structure that stores the metadata, and the inode _number_ is what + /// On Linux, the inode is a structure that stores the metadata, and the inode _number_ is what /// you see here: the index number of the inode. /// /// The FileIndex on Windows is similar. It is a number for a file that is unique to each filesystem. inode: INode, size: u64, mode: Mode, + kind: Kind, /// Access time in nanoseconds, relative to UTC 1970-01-01. atime: i128, @@ -254,6 +267,7 @@ pub const File = struct { .inode = info.InternalInformation.IndexNumber, .size = @bitCast(u64, info.StandardInformation.EndOfFile), .mode = 0, + .kind = if (info.StandardInformation.Directory == 0) .File else .Directory, .atime = windows.fromSysTime(info.BasicInformation.LastAccessTime), .mtime = windows.fromSysTime(info.BasicInformation.LastWriteTime), .ctime = windows.fromSysTime(info.BasicInformation.CreationTime), @@ -268,6 +282,27 @@ pub const File = struct { .inode = st.ino, .size = @bitCast(u64, st.size), .mode = st.mode, + .kind = switch (builtin.os.tag) { + .wasi => switch (st.filetype) { + os.FILETYPE_BLOCK_DEVICE => Kind.BlockDevice, + os.FILETYPE_CHARACTER_DEVICE => Kind.CharacterDevice, + os.FILETYPE_DIRECTORY => Kind.Directory, + os.FILETYPE_SYMBOLIC_LINK => Kind.SymLink, + os.FILETYPE_REGULAR_FILE => Kind.File, + os.FILETYPE_SOCKET_STREAM, os.FILETYPE_SOCKET_DGRAM => Kind.UnixDomainSocket, + else => Kind.Unknown, + }, + else => switch (st.mode & os.S_IFMT) { + os.S_IFBLK => Kind.BlockDevice, + os.S_IFCHR => Kind.CharacterDevice, + os.S_IFDIR => Kind.Directory, + os.S_IFIFO => Kind.NamedPipe, + os.S_IFLNK => Kind.SymLink, + os.S_IFREG => Kind.File, + os.S_IFSOCK => Kind.UnixDomainSocket, + else => Kind.Unknown, + }, + }, .atime = @as(i128, atime.tv_sec) * std.time.ns_per_s + atime.tv_nsec, .mtime = @as(i128, mtime.tv_sec) * std.time.ns_per_s + mtime.tv_nsec, .ctime = @as(i128, ctime.tv_sec) * std.time.ns_per_s + ctime.tv_nsec, |
